1. What will happen to sugar when mixed with water? The sugar will A become tiny B settle at the bottom C. not dissolve in water at all D. dissolve completely in water
When you stir a spoonful of sugar into a glass of water, you are forming a solution. This type of liquid solution is composed of a solid solute, which is the sugar, and a liquid solvent, which is the water. As the sugar molecules spread evenly throughout the water, the sugar dissolves.
